Elon Musk is pushing deeper into the semiconductor industry with his Terafab project, an ambitious plan to manufacture custom AI chips. This initiative, revealed recently, aims to supply chips for Tesla vehicles, Optimus robots, and expansive AI data centers. Initial construction is already underway at the Giga Texas campus, signaling a significant investment in in-house chip production.
The move reflects a growing trend among tech giants to control their supply chains and reduce reliance on third-party chip manufacturers. For Tesla, this could mean greater efficiency and customization in their AI development, particularly for autonomous driving and robotics applications. The Terafab project aligns with Musk’s long-term vision of vertically integrating key technologies within his companies.
However, entering the chip manufacturing business is a capital-intensive and complex undertaking. Tesla will need to navigate technological hurdles, secure specialized equipment, and attract top talent in semiconductor engineering. The success of Terafab will depend on Tesla’s ability to execute this ambitious project and compete with established players in the chip manufacturing landscape.
